Output 3739d38eaca69dd4886080c43d150007dde4318a4c7088f53223bed325d22ad9:1

value
17623445
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ca5864c60d442810f118eaea8214c385be22d87 OP_EQUALVERIFY OP_CHECKSIG
address
13cUDDtmwyU8LmuvN1WriHVRr2FeUaszNZ
transaction
3739d38eaca69dd4886080c43d150007dde4318a4c7088f53223bed325d22ad9
spent
true